FIX IT OR GET RID OF IT 98 intrigue 130,000k

First thanks for all input n advanced. Now where should i start i got alot of problems with my 98 intrigue, i'll list them #1. hard shifting when the car gets warm or hot, #2. dont know if its the engine or trans on this 1 but erratic shaking coming from 1 or the other (its not the steering) when im at lower rpms (cruising) at any speed to the point that i have to accelerate out of lower rpms to make it stop,#3. CES light codes o2 sensor heat malfunction, evap error, #4. minor starting issue maybe my starter going cause of my remote start timing. Things done so far #1 new ac compressor and evap cannister, engine & tranny flush, new spark plugs and wire pcv valve, air filter . I dont know if this has anything to do with it but the errattic shaking started after i put bg cleaner threw my gas . i think most of it is sensors but i dont know thanks i need help i need to fix it , I need 1 more year out of it

Re: FIX IT OR GET RID OF IT 98 intrigue 130,000k

#1. hard shifting when the car gets warm or hot

A tranny flush is not a great idea especially with a car at 130k miles, take the tranny pan off and use a new filter. Clean all of the gunk from your tranny pan, the gasket is reusuable. Torque the tranny bolts evenly ~8ft lbs.

goto Napa and try a pint (or two) of LubeGuard ~$12 (may need to take a pint of existing tranny fluid out), look in the owners manual and make sure the tranny fluid height is correct =use their procedure. This should help and hopefully free up those tranny solenoids that are sticking.

These cars need to be maintained or else it's big $$$$.
